    Notizen: Summary The salt tolerance of irrigated Jerusalem artichokes (Helianthus tuberosus L.) was assessed in terms of biomass of both above ground parts and tubers in greenhouse and field trials. Salinity of irrigation water ranged from 0.7 to 12 dS m−1 in the greenhouse trial and from 0.2 to 10 dS m−1 in the field trial. Yield response of the dry matter of tubers of greenhouse-grown plants and of above ground parts of greenhouse-grown and fieldgrown plants, fell within the moderately tolerant category of Maas and Hoffman (1977). However, tuber yields in the field on a heavy clay loam fell within the moderately sensitive category, described by the equation, Y = 100 − 9.62 (ECe-0.4), where Y = yield (t ha−1) as a % of that under non-saline conditions and ECe = electrical conductivity of saturation extract in the rootzone (0–30 cm). The Cl concentration of leaves increased linearly with increasing external salinity and increased from tubers to stems to leaves. In contrast, leaf Na remained low except at the highest salinities, despite consistently higher stem Na; indicating some mechanism for restriction of leaf Na up to a certain external salinity.

    Notizen: Abstract Inundative releases of the egg parasitoidTrichogrammatoidea cryptophlebiae Nagaraja were made againstCryptophlebia leucotreta (Meyrick) on 5 commercial citrus farms in the western Cape Province, South Africa, over 2 successive seasons. A target release volume of 80 000 parasitoids ha−1 week−1 was established for releases over 29 and 33 weeks during the 2 seasons. Total seasonal volumes reached an equivalent of 2.3 and 3.8 million parasitoids ha−1 respectively. Compared with check treatments on each farm, larval population size was reduced in the release areas by 54% in the 1st and by almost 60% in the 2nd season. Percentage crop loss was reduced by 49.4±12.4 and 61.1±8.3% respectively. Treatment effects were clearly related to increases in rate of parasitism measured in both artificially-placed and in nativeC. leucotreta egg populations. Treatment efficacy is similar to that obtained with applications of chitin synthesis inhibitors but parasitoid production costs are 30% of insecticide costs. Manual distribution of parasitoids is labour intensive, however, and further studies should investigate whether inoculative releases at higher rates per week over a shorter period, are effective.

    Notizen: Abstract A series of field evaluations using the Pherocon-1C trap examined various doses and blends of the following synthetic pheromone compounds: (E)-7-dodecenyl acetate (E7-12:Ac), (E)-8-dodecenyl acetate (E8-12:Ac), (Z)-8-dodecenyl acetate (Z8-12:Ac), decyl acetate (10:Ac), dodecyl acetate (12:Ac), tetradecyl acetate (14:Ac), hexadecyl acetate (16:Ac), and octadecyl acetate (18:Ac). It was concluded that E7-12:Ac is not a true sex pheromone inCryptophlebia leucotreta (Meyrick) because it only led to significant male catches at doses greater than 1 mg per lure and did not perform as well as mixtures of E8-12:Ac and Z8-12:Ac. The latter mixtures led to significantly higher catches ofC. leucotreta when the ratio of E8-12:Ac to Z8-12:Ac was 9∶1 rather than 1∶1 as in commercial lures. Increases in dosages of this blend from 1 mg to 50 mg per lure did not lead to increases in male moth catches. An additional 10% 12:Ac had no consistent significant effect on numbers of captured males. 10:Ac, 12:Ac, 14:Ac, 16:Ac, and 18:Ac, individually or in various combinations with 9:1 E8-12:Ac and Z8-12:Ac corresponding to their average proportions in female pheromone glands, did not lead to significant increases inC. leucotreta catches. Blends of E8-12:Ac and Z8-12:Ac at 1 mg per lure also resulted in catches of males of the litchi moth,Cryptophlebia peltastica (Meyrick), when containing 70% or more Z8-12:Ac. Maximum catches ofC. peltastica occurred in traps baited with 100% Z8-12:Ac.
